More about the restaurant: Elie'sTent

Experience the vibrant flavours and culture of Lebanon right here in Perth at Elie’s Tent, a charming Lebanese restaurant. Located on Albany Highway in Victoria Park, Elie’s Tent is the perfect place for celebrating a special occasion, with regular entertainment nights with belly dancing performances taking place, a warm and welcoming ambience and a menu of mouthwatering Lebanese cuisine, ranging from small meze plates to hearty stews and of course, an array of mouthwatering meats. Lebanese cuisine is known for its rich flavours, and you can indulge in some of the finest that Perth has to offer at Elie’s Tent on Albany Highway in Victoria Park. Mezze plates are perfect for sharing around the table with family or friends, and at Elie’s Tent you’ll find no shortage of options. Some of our favourites include the sambousek (deep-fried pastry filled with quality spiced ground lamb), the foul medames (fava beans, boiled and mixed with a garlic, pure lemon juice and extra virgin olive oil dressing) and the warak inab (grape leaves with fresh tomato, onion, parsley and ground lamb).

Other delicious choices on the menu at Elie’s Tent include the barbeque platter (shish tawook, shish kebab, kafta, falafel, hummus, moutabal and tabbouleh), the hearty vegetarian stew, and an array of market-fresh fish dishes like the samke harra (snapper fillet marinated in fresh coriander, garlic, chilli, lemon juice and extra virgin olive oil). With its traditional decor, hearty cuisine and warm and welcoming setting, Elie’s Tent is the place to go for a real Lebanese experience in Perth’s Victoria Park.
